Understanding Brand Identity

Building a strong brand identity is crucial for service-based businesses looking to stand out in a competitive market. A compelling brand identity not only differentiates your services but also fosters trust and loyalty among your clients. At its core, brand identity encompasses everything from your logo and color scheme to the tone of voice and customer experience.

For service-based businesses, a strong brand identity is more than just visuals; it's about how clients perceive your services and the emotional connection they form with your brand. Creating a consistent and memorable brand identity can significantly enhance customer engagement and retention.

Define Your Brand's Core Values

The first step in building a strong brand identity is defining your core values. These values act as guiding principles that shape your business decisions and interactions with clients. Consider what your company stands for, what you aim to achieve, and how you want to impact your clients' lives. Clearly defined core values will help you create a cohesive brand narrative.

Once your core values are established, ensure they are reflected in every aspect of your business, from service delivery to marketing strategies. This alignment will help you maintain consistency and authenticity, which are key components of a strong brand identity.

Craft a Unique Visual Identity

Your visual identity is often the first impression potential clients have of your business. It includes your logo, color palette, typography, and any other visual elements that represent your brand. These elements should be consistent across all platforms and materials to reinforce brand recognition.

When crafting your visual identity, consider how it aligns with your core values and the message you want to convey. A well-designed logo and cohesive color scheme can communicate professionalism and trustworthiness, essential qualities for service-based businesses.

Develop a Consistent Brand Voice

A consistent brand voice helps you connect with your audience on a personal level. It encompasses the language, tone, and style you use in all forms of communication, from social media posts to client emails. Your brand voice should reflect your company's personality and resonate with your target audience.

Consider whether your brand voice should be formal, friendly, authoritative, or conversational based on the nature of your services and the preferences of your clients. Consistency in communication will build familiarity and trust over time.

Create Memorable Customer Experiences

In service-based businesses, the customer experience is a vital component of your brand identity. Every interaction with a client offers an opportunity to reinforce your brand values and leave a lasting impression. Focus on providing exceptional service that goes beyond expectations, creating memorable experiences that clients will associate with your brand.

Encourage feedback from clients to understand their needs better and continuously improve your services. Personalizing interactions and showing appreciation for their loyalty can strengthen the emotional connection between your brand and its clients.

Leverage Digital Platforms

In today's digital age, leveraging online platforms is essential for building a strong brand identity. Utilize social media, a professional website, and other digital channels to showcase your services, engage with clients, and share valuable content that aligns with your brand values.

Consistency in branding across digital platforms enhances recognition and trust. Regularly update your online presence to reflect any changes in services or branding elements, ensuring that potential clients have an accurate perception of who you are as a business.
